_checkTasks first get number of tasks in the stack and does a numeric
for loop to go through each task. The problem is a task might call
schedule or unschedule, which will reorder tasks in the stack. This will
invalidate many of the table indexes used in the for loop.
This patch turns the task stack into an ordered queue, so _checkTasks
only pops one item out of the queue each time instead of setting up a
for loop at the beginning. This should avoid the race condition
mentioned above.

Currently only tested on Ubuntu-touch emulator with framework
ubuntu-sdk-14.10 for armhf.
The ubuntu-touch port is binary compatible with the Kobo port
major changes in this PR are:
1. rename the emulator device to sdl device since both the emulator
and the ubuntu-touch target use libsdl to handle input/output.
2. ubuntu-touch app has no write access to the installation dir so
all write-outs should be in a seperate dir definded in `datastorage`.
